It isn’t About Likes

I used to like Jeffrey Gitomer. He was an old school sales trainer with a Northeastern attitude. I read many of his books including the Sales Bible. Then sales changed, and social media came along. Like many old schoolers, he hasn’t quite found the rhythm with the new way of sales.

He is correct that giving value first is still important. Content Marketing requires a good amount of work to attract visitors. (They are visitors not customers or even prospects.)

Where he gets it wrong especially is social media. In his newsletter today, he talks about how many connections he has, how many likes he gets, how many views. Those numbers talk to ego, but they don’t talk to an actual outcome.

When you go to his twitter page, there is zero engagement. He uses it for broadcast. And twitter is like a hose with people only catching a trickle (if they are watching at that moment. It is like TV in the 70s – no VCR, no VOD, no on-demand, rarely a rerun – you either saw it live or you didn’t.)

Broadcasting is fine for pushing marketing out (advertising, branding). However, Engagement is what matters. That is the goal. Quite different from just looking at numbers or feeling good about likes.

Services That You Could Bundle

Someone asked me this morning about suggestions for bundles.

Here is a non-comprehensive list of the possible services to offer:

Data Center, collocation
Hosting, managed servers, VPS, PaaS
Hosted Email, Office 365
MPLS, IP-VPN, WAN
Managed security, firewall, router, IDS
Fixed Wireless
3G/4G Backup
Internet Failover, shadow circuit
Managed LAN
Managed WLAN, Wi-fi
Managed IT, RMM

VoIP – Hosted or SIP trunks
Conferencing – audio, web, video
Collaboration – Sharepoint, Lync
IM/chat, Presence, Jabber
Data storage
Backup and Retrieval
Mobile Device Management
Website design, maintenance
VDI, DaaS, managed desktop
Managed Print
SAAS, CRM
Video surveillance, Network DVR
cabling
White Glove Service
